WebDec 31, 2024 · Quick Method: Defrosting in Cold Water that’s Changed Every 30 Minutes. If you have less than two hours to thaw your meat, place your chicken (still inside its packaging) in a cold water bath. Use a thermometer to ensure your water is between 35 ° to 40°F. WebFeb 17, 2024 · The best route to take is removing the chicken from the freezer the night before you plan to cook it and placing it in the refrigerator to thaw slowly. While certain cuts of chicken, such as boneless breasts or wings, may thaw in just 12 to 24 hours in the refrigerator, bone-in parts and whole chickens may take one to two days or longer to ...
